Unraveling the Enigma: The Depths of 'I Believe What You Said'

The song 'I Believe What You Said' by Higurashi No Naku Koro Ni delves into themes of trust, memory, and the search for truth. The lyrics paint a vivid picture of a world where reality and illusion intertwine, creating a sense of unease and mystery. The opening lines describe a 'quietly trembling air' and an 'alien silence,' setting the stage for a journey through a surreal landscape where logic has been lost. This sets the tone for a narrative that questions the nature of reality and the reliability of one's perceptions.

The recurring phrase 'I believe what you said' suggests a deep trust or reliance on another's words, despite the surrounding chaos and uncertainty. This trust is juxtaposed with the desire to return to a 'vivid scenery' and the mocking laughter of someone who desires 'that child.' These lines hint at a longing for innocence or a simpler time, contrasted with the harshness of the present. The song's protagonist seems to be grappling with memories of joy and sorrow, feeling them more intensely than anyone else, and searching for answers behind a metaphorical door that slowly opens to reveal 'all the truth wrapped in dazzling light.'

The lyrics also explore the idea of deception and the fragility of pride. The 'small pride' that leads to 'falsehood' and the 'repeated madness' of a 'closed refrain' suggest a cycle of self-deception and denial. The protagonist's quest to understand and connect with another person, free from 'unnatural attire,' speaks to a desire for genuine human connection. The imagery of a 'constructed papier-mâché sky' and the fading pain 'like anesthesia' further emphasize the theme of illusion versus reality. As the protagonist's consciousness fades, it marks the beginning of a new understanding or revelation, encapsulating the song's exploration of truth and perception.
